    Understanding the Metric and Imperial Systems

    Before diving into the conversion, it's helpful to briefly understand the two systems of measurement involved: the metric system and the imperial system.

    • Metric System: Based on powers of 10, this system uses units like centimeters (cm), meters (m), and kilometers (km) for length. It's characterized by its simplicity and ease of conversion between units.

    • Imperial System: This system, used primarily in the United States, uses units like inches, feet, yards, and miles. Conversions within this system are often less straightforward, requiring multiplication and division by non-decimal numbers.

    The core of the conversion process lies in understanding the relationships between these units: 1 inch is approximately equal to 2.54 centimeters. This is the key to unlocking the conversion of 172cm.

    Converting 172cm to Inches

    To convert 172cm to inches, we use the conversion factor of 2.54 cm/inch. The calculation is straightforward:

    172 cm * (1 inch / 2.54 cm) ≈ 67.72 inches

    Therefore, 172 centimeters is approximately equal to 67.72 inches. The "≈" symbol indicates an approximation due to rounding. The actual conversion is 67.7165 inches, but for practical purposes, 67.72 inches is sufficiently accurate.

    Converting 172cm to Feet and Inches

    Converting 172cm directly to feet isn't as simple. Since there are 12 inches in a foot, we first need to convert the centimeters to inches (as shown above) and then convert the inches to feet and remaining inches.

    1. Convert to inches: We already know from the previous calculation that 172 cm is approximately 67.72 inches.

    2. Convert inches to feet: We divide the total inches by 12 (inches per foot):

    67.72 inches / 12 inches/foot ≈ 5.64 feet

    This means 172cm is approximately 5.64 feet.

    1. Finding the remaining inches: To express the height in feet and inches, we need to determine the remaining inches after accounting for the whole number of feet. We can do this by finding the remainder after dividing the total inches by 12. Alternatively, we can take the decimal portion of the feet calculation (0.64) and multiply it by 12:

    0.64 feet * 12 inches/foot ≈ 7.68 inches

    Therefore, 172cm is approximately 5 feet and 7.68 inches. Rounding to the nearest inch, we get 5 feet and 8 inches.

    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

    • Q: Is it always necessary to round the results of the conversions?

    A: Rounding is often done for practical purposes. For most situations, rounding to the nearest tenth of an inch or the nearest inch is sufficient. However, in situations requiring high precision, such as engineering or scientific applications, rounding should be minimized or avoided.

    • Q: What is the precise conversion of 172cm to inches?

    A: The precise conversion is 67.716535433 inches. However, this level of precision is rarely needed in everyday life.

    • Q: Why are there different measurement systems?

    A: Different measurement systems evolved historically in different parts of the world. The metric system, based on decimal units, is now the internationally preferred system, but the imperial system persists in some countries.
